Data Entry

Data entry is among the most frequent home from work jobs available. This is often an entry-level job that can be done from any location that has a computer and an internet connection. This is a fantastic opportunity to start your journey into the field of work at home, and could lead to other online jobs. Many people who start out in data entry progress to customer service, medical transcription, or office administration. You can apply the knowledge you learn in these other fields to your data entry job which will make you more efficient.

The type of pay you can expect from a work from home data entry job is contingent on the company you work for and the type of data entry that you perform. Some companies will pay you per entry or hour and others will pay dependent on the accuracy of your typing or other factors, such as your transcription speed. Before you begin looking for a job, it is important to determine the type of data entry that you are looking for.

It is also essential to be aware that data entry jobs may not be for all. If you feel these tasks are tedious and monotonous, it's an excellent idea to consider another type of online job. Other options include proofreading and website testing. You can also make money from home by teaching English or working as freelance writer.

It is important to note that certain remote data entry positions require specific equipment or software. Before applying for the job, ensure you have a computer with an internet connection that is reliable and the appropriate software that your employer needs. You may need to purchase your own software in certain cases. In other cases your employer will supply it.

There are numerous websites that offer home-based work data entry jobs, including Flexjobs and Virtual Vocations. These sites provide free membership, but they do restrict the number of jobs you can receive per day. MTurk is a different alternative. It is an online marketplace that lets you find freelance work, including data entry.

Customer Service

Customer service from home jobs are one of the most frequently employed online job fields. The reason for this is simple: consumers love to speak to a person when they have questions about products or services. Statistics show that 95% of customers claim that excellent customer service is the number reason they will continue to do business with a particular company.

This means that companies want to make their customer support reps available via phone, email or chat platforms. A majority of these jobs are part-time and flexible, but some are full-time and permanent. These jobs require different qualifications, however the majority of them require a high school diploma and an internet connection and a reliable phone. In some cases, on-the-job training is required, and can range from a few days to several weeks.

When you work remotely, it is crucial to have a peaceful place to work from and a good workspace with an ergonomic chair. This area should be free of distractions and equipped with a headset as well as a phone line to ensure the highest call quality. Also, you need a reliable computer and sufficient memory to meet the demands of your job. The best way to improve your chances of securing a work-from-home customer service job is to apply to employers and stay with job boards that cater to remote workers.

Bank of America is an example of a business that offers various work-from-home customer service jobs. They provide opportunities to work from home in a variety of positions, including teller, call center representative, and account manager. Interested applicants can learn more about the available work-from-home jobs and what they entail by visiting the company's career website.

Pearson is a global education and learning company offering products and services for learners of all ages offers remote customer service positions. Pearson employs technical support specialists who are remote which can be accessed from home or other locations that have internet access. Pearson is seeking individuals who can help solve, troubleshoot, and fix issues with Pearson technology or software.

Transcom is another company that provides work-from-home home customer service positions. They offer business process solutions, customer service and media services to more than 350 brands in industries such as retail, travel telecom, media, and financial services. Transcom hires remote customer service representatives to help resolve issues, give new information on products, and offer discounts.

Insurance Sales

Insurance sales are a popular job that can be done from home, and can be lucrative and rewarding. You can assist people in finding policies that will protect their families as well as them, and you get paid a commission on the policies you sell. This is a great way to earn some extra cash or begin an exciting new career. Many insurance companies offer sales training that will help you be successful. You'll also need to choose a firm that provides coaching and mentoring programs. These programs will help you overcome your obstacles and help you become a successful agent. They also will ensure that you don't make costly mistakes.

One type of work from home job is Telemarketing. Telemarketing is a form of work-from-home job where a company contacts potential customers to gauge their interest in the product or services. This kind of telemarketing could be done from the corporate office, through call centers or even by individual employees in their home. Calls can be made in a variety ways, Home From Work Jobs including lead generation (where the representative attempts to identify potential customers based on their age, interests, or job positions) and appointment setting, surveying, and even follow-up calls following a customer has purchased an item or Home From Work Jobs service.

A telemarketer who is skilled knows how to read a customer's mood and react in a way that is appropriate. They should be persistent, and be able to deal with rejection. They might be required to explain the benefits and respond to questions of the customer. Legitimate companies should not ask applicants to pay upfront costs or purchase a "startup kit" to be hired.
